A detachable assembly in or on which a journal, gudgeon, pivot, or the like moves. It is used to carry a load and to reduce sliding friction. It does not employ rolling elements. The outer member of the assembly is modified to provide a shank. The inner member may be either a plain spherical bearing or a sleeve bearing. Excludes:bearing, plain, spherical and bearing, plain, self-aligning.
